Silk Roads Papers - 3rd edition
This third edition of the Silk Roads Papers builds on the work of young scholars, continuing to explore the exchanges and interactions that shaped the Silk Roads and their lasting influence. Selected from a highly competitive pool of applications, the research in this volume offers fresh perspectives on these historic networks, revealing new dimensions of their impact.
As part of an ongoing partnership between UNESCO and the National Commission of the People's Republic of China for UNESCO, the Silk Roads Youth Research Grant has continued to empower young scholars to engage with this shared heritage since its launch in 2021.
This edition goes further than its predecessors, tackling subjects not previously explored in the series. Introducing new themes and expanding the scope of Silk Roads research, it reinforces the importance of youth-led inquiry in reinterpreting history and ensuring its relevance for the future.
